President Biden was tested for COVID-19 on Thursday.
The White House said he was “experiencing very mild symptoms. “
Experts say Biden fully vaccinated and strengthened twice bodes well for his chances of avoiding serious illness.
President Joe Biden was tested for COVID-19 on Thursday and has mild symptoms in addition to a runny nose. Medical experts told Insider that the president’s chances of contracting a serious illness were low.
The White House said Biden “lately is showing very mild symptoms” and is already taking Paxlovid, an antiviral drug used to fight COVID-19. In a note released Thursday, the president’s doctor said he had a runny nose, a dry cough and fatigue. .
On Friday, Biden’s doctor said his oxygen levels were low and he took Tylenol overnight after having a temperature of 99. 4 degrees. He also noted that the president had developed a “loose” cough and a deeper voice.
Biden, who is 79 and suffers from benign pre-existing conditions, is at a variety of ages with peak death rates, but his fitness and vaccinations offer particularly enhanced protection. Biden will have to avoid taking two of his same previous medications, one that lowers cholesterol and the other that is a blood thinner for a central condition called atrial fibrillation, while taking Paxlovid.
“This is a very common and common thing we do when we give Paxlovid to people,” White House COVID-19 coordinator Dr. Ashish Jha said Thursday at a news conference. “Either they are arrested for the five days paxlovid takes, and then they restart. And it’s an absolutely decent and pretty general workout. “
Biden’s doctor, Kevin O’Connor, noted Thursday that Biden has already won 4 COVID-19 injections. Given his vaccination status, O’Connor was positive about Biden’s chances of recovering quickly.
“The president is fully vaccinated and has won two boosters, so I anticipate he will respond favorably, as well as maximum patients who are at their best,” O’Connor wrote.

“If you’re over 50 and didn’t get a vaccine in 2022, you want to get one. He has to get one now,” Jha said Thursday.
Dr. Michael Klompas, an infectious disease expert at Harvard Medical School, told Insider that Biden is also fit, which bodes well for his chances of having a mild case. .
“He’s old, yes, but otherwise he turns out to be quite vigorous, I haven’t heard anything about him having comorbid diseases, like bad center disease, or lung disease, or liver disease, or cancer, or immunocompromised conditions,” Klompas says. “I would say that, based on this, just because you’re old, if not a healthy, vigorous user with four injections, your threat of a bad outcome is incredibly low. “
Dr. Seth Cohen, medical director of infections at the University of Washington Medical Center, echoed Klompas and the recall data. Neither Cohen nor Klompas personally evaluated Biden or were consulted about his care through White House staff.
Cohen said Biden’s vaccination lessens his threat of serious illness.
“We also have very, very strong knowledge to show how it needs to be fully strengthened in terms of preventing the serious consequences of Omicron,” Cohen said. “I hope this will provide peace of mind to many other people. “
